Code descriptions ordering in new portal forms

Currently creating and testing our new forms. We include demographic and other coded questions in our application forms such as age group, gender, and UN Sustainable Development Goals from which applicants select from a drop-down list. In IGAM, the dropdowns appear in the order we want them to e.g. for Age Group, 0-2, 3-5, etc and with the UN Goals, from Goal 1 through to Goal 17. In the new form, all the code are not showing up in our preferred order but in alpha order or some other numeric order that looks dumb - is anyone else having this issue and have they worked out a way around it other than getting into the Classifications and relabelling everying with an a, b, c in front? Our UN Goal coding is showing up with Goal 10-17 first then Goal 1-9. As well, the dropdown appears as an Up so that the question becomes hidden and it looks like the reponse choice is for a completely different, earlier question! Very clumsy design and I can't seem to change it.
